In the past, we have heard some rumours regarding the entry of Kia Cerato in the Indian car market. But here is the latest one. According to a post by Techneclave, three test mules of not-so-well disguised Kia Cerato have been spotted doing their rounds on the roads of Kolkata. Kia, which is a low-cost sister concern of Hyundai, is planning to make its foray in the Indian market.

So long, Hyundai has neither confirmed nor denied these rumours. But the latest appearances of these Kia cars prompt us to believe that these rumours might just carry some weight of credibility.

M&M is planning to improve its already successful Xylo by adding the refined mHawk engine (earlier used in Mahindra Scorpio). Apart from enhancing the car’s performance, the new engine will also give it better fuel economy.

Expected: February 2010.
Expected Price: Rs. 7,50,000.

Fiat is planning to give a much-needed facelift to the Palio to bring it on par with the Linea and the Grande Punto. It will look more-or-less like the new version of the Palio launched in Brazil and will come with more contemporary looking interiors.

Expected Arrival: Jan 2010
Expected Price: Rs. 4,50,000

Tata Motors is launching Indicruz, which is based on the existing Safari platform. Indicruz would compete with Toyota Innova when launched. It will possibly replace the aging Safari.

Expected Arrival: Jan 2010
Expected Price: Rs. 11,00,000
